Easy 13 is the latest and greatest in my line of printable jointed figures. Did you like the idea of Lucky 13 but find it too frustrating to print and assemble? Wish that Mini 13 wasn't such a squat little fella? Easy 13 is here to help. What's new? The name says it all: Easy 13 is my attempt at making Lucky 13 much easier to print and assemble. Here are some of the improvements you'll see: Easier printing: Parts have been redesigned to avoid tiny tough-to-print areas. And for extra peace of mind, part sets are provided with optional “runners” that improve adhesion while being easier to remove than standard brims. Simpler design: The total part count is greatly reduced by doing away with the internal skeleton - I think you'll find that the new combined parts are even easier to customize!  Stress-free assembly: Joint connections have been redesigned from the ground up to avoid stresses that often ended up breaking parts in the original model. Extra flexibility: Lucky 13 was already a yoga master, but Easy goes even farther! Check out those wiggly toes! Backwards compatibility: Easy 13 uses the same size ball joints as Lucky and Mini, as well as the same size hands. No need to adjust your favorite head and accessory remixes!   Printing guide The part files come in three formats, so pick the one that works for you.
